中學機器人E-CDIO教學模式設計研究

發(fā)布時間:2018-01-20 17:43

  本文關鍵詞: 中學機器人教育 E-CDIO教學模式 設計 出處:《溫州大學》2015年碩士論文 論文類型:學位論文


【摘要】:擁有最新知識和先進技術的創(chuàng)新型人才是知識經濟時代社會生產的決定性要素。“智能機器人”代表科技發(fā)展的高端,是信息技術的前沿。目前,“智能機器人”已在多數中學信息技術課程中作為專題來設置。中學機器人課程目標的基點是定位在了解與體驗上[1]。但是當前中學機器人教育處于初步探索階段,多數學校機器人教學的開展仍以競賽為最終目的,教授大量與機器人硬件或理論相關的知識,無法實現中學機器人的教學目標。目前,基于中學機器人課程性質,結合工程教學模式開展的中學機器人教學模式的研究還比較少。由此,本文基于中學機器人教學特征與教學目標、體驗教學,對如何把工程CDIO教學模式應用到中學機器人課程教學中展開研究,構建出適用于中學機器人教學的E-CDIO教學模式。本論文研究內容包括:對中學機器人教學模式的研究現狀進行綜述;闡述中學機器人E-CDIO教學模式的理論基礎;設計出中學機器人E-CDIO教學模式的教學流程;給出中學機器人E-CDIO教學模式關鍵點的具體設計方案;最后依據該模式開展教學活動設計與實踐,采用問卷調查法與訪談法對教學效果進行分析。實踐結果表明,該教學模式對中學機器人課程的開展具有有效的指導與輔助作用,有利于指導中學一線教師開展機器人教學。
[Abstract]:Innovative talents with the latest knowledge and advanced technology are the decisive factors of social production in the era of knowledge economy. "Intelligent Robot" represents the high-end development of science and technology, and is the frontier of information technology. "Intelligent Robot" has been set as a topic in most secondary school information technology courses. The goal of the middle school robotics curriculum is to position itself in understanding and experience. [However, at present, robot education in middle school is in the initial stage of exploration, and most of the robot teaching in schools is carried out with the ultimate aim of competition, teaching a great deal of knowledge related to robot hardware or theory. It is impossible to achieve the teaching goal of middle school robot. At present, based on the nature of high school robot curriculum, the research of middle school robot teaching model combined with engineering teaching model is relatively few. Based on the teaching characteristics and teaching objectives of robot in middle school, this paper studies how to apply the engineering CDIO teaching model to the teaching of robot in middle school. The E-CDIO teaching model suitable for middle school robot teaching is constructed. The research contents of this thesis include: summarize the research status of robot teaching mode in middle school; The theoretical basis of E-CDIO teaching mode of robot in middle school is expounded. Design the teaching flow of E-CDIO teaching mode in middle school robot; The design of the key points of E-CDIO teaching mode in middle school robot is given. Finally, according to the model of teaching activities design and practice, questionnaire survey and interviews are used to analyze the teaching results. The results of practice show that. This teaching model has an effective guidance and auxiliary function to the development of robot curriculum in middle school, and is helpful to guide the teachers of middle school to carry out robot teaching.
